First Trip to Iran to start the EU-funded project within the framework of the Civil Society Organisations Program

Posted on July 18, 2017May 19, 2021 by admin

Several meetings have been made with public bodies (Forest Range and Watershed Management Organization-FRWO), Sari and Zirab Universities, and local NGOs. The overall objective of the action is to improve the knowledge and capacity of Civil Society Organizations in Iran (OSC) to create and implement, jointly with local authorities, sustainable and participatory growth in the…
